密碼分為哪三種,密碼分析學包括哪幾類

2023-01-01 01:20:06 字數 2892 閱讀 3175

1樓:捲毛

密碼大體上分為三類,涉及的知識點主要是資訊理論和數論。

第一類:公開金鑰演算法:rsa

第二類:對稱演算法:aes,第三類:單項序列演算法:md5

而對稱演算法又可以分為分組加密和序列加密兩種。

分組加密:aes,des

序列加密:hitag2,keeloq

序列加密通常是硬體實現,因為每次加密1bit,對於硬體來說用移位暫存器來實現是很容易的,但對於最小儲存單位是1byte(8bit)的上位機來說,頻繁的位操作並不方便。

加密演算法的理論基礎基本上來自於數論,數論主要是討論整形,基本上就是關於素數的研究,rsa的加密難度依據就是,兩個大素數的因式分解,但目前無法證明是否有方法能快速的因式分解兩個超大素數,所以也無法證明此演算法絕對安全,但同理無法證明它不安全。目前2048位的rsa公認是安全的。

資訊理論在本質上基本和密碼學等價,資訊熵也影響一組加密資料其安全性,和其被攻破的難度。所以如何降低冗餘,隱藏明文也是密碼學必須考慮的問題。

2樓:記憶中的多啦a夢

新華社訊息,十三屆全國人大常委會第十四次會議26日表決通過密碼法,將自2023年1月1日起施行。密碼法旨在規範密碼應用和管理,促進密碼事業發展,保障網路與資訊保安,提公升密碼管理科學化、規範化、法治化水平,是我國密碼領域的綜合性、基礎性法律。

密碼法共五章四十四條,重點規範了以下內容:第一章總則部分,規定了本法的立法目的、密碼工作的基本原則、領導和管理體制,以及密碼發展促進和保障措施。第二章核心密碼、普通密碼部分,規定了核心密碼、普通密碼使用要求、安全管理制度以及國家加強核心密碼、普通密碼工作的一系列特殊保障制度和措施。

第三章商用密碼部分,規定了商用密碼標準化制度、檢測認證制度、市場准入管理制度、使用要求、進出口管理制度、電子政務電子認證服務管理制度以及商用密碼事中事後監管制度。第四章法律責任部分,規定了違反本法相關規定應當承擔的相應的法律後果。第五章附則部分,規定了國家密碼管理部門的規章制定權,解放軍和武警部隊密碼立法事宜以及本法的施行日期。

密碼法規定,國家對密碼實行分類管理。密碼分為核心密碼、普通密碼和商用密碼。核心密碼、普通密碼用於保護國家秘密資訊,屬於國家秘密。

商用密碼用於保護不屬於國家秘密的資訊。公民、法人和其他組織可以依法使用商用密碼保護網路與資訊保安。

密碼法規定,國家加強核心密碼、普通密碼的科學規劃、管理和使用,加強制度建設,完善管理措施,增強密碼安全保障能力。國家鼓勵商用密碼技術的研究開發、學術交流、成果轉化和推廣應用,健全統。

一、開放、競爭、有序的商用密碼市場體系,鼓勵和促進商用密碼產業發展。

此外,為突顯人才培養對於密碼事業的重要性,密碼法規定國家加強密碼人才培養和隊伍建設,對在密碼工作中作出突出貢獻的組織和個人,按照國家有關規定給予表彰和獎勵。

密碼的分類

國家秘密的密級分為哪**?是怎樣劃分的

密碼分析學包括哪幾類

3樓:匿名使用者

對於密碼分析的結果來說,其有用的程度也各有不同。密碼學家lars knudsen於2023年將對於分組密碼的攻擊按照獲得的秘密資訊的不同分為以下幾類:

完全破解 --攻擊者獲得秘密鑰匙。 全域性演繹 --攻擊者獲得乙個和加密和解密相當的演算法,儘管可能並不知道鑰匙。 例項(區域性)演繹 --攻擊者獲得了一些攻擊之前並不知道的明文(或密文)。

資訊演繹 --攻擊者獲得了一些以前不知道的關於明文或密文的夏農資訊。 分辨演算法 --攻擊者能夠區別加密演算法和隨機排列。 對於其它型別的密碼學演算法,也可以做出類似的分類。

可將密碼分析分為以下五種情形。

(1)惟密文攻擊(ciphertext only)

對於這種形式的密碼分析,破譯者已知的東西只有兩樣:加密演算法、待破譯的密文。

(2)已知明文攻擊(known plaintext)

在已知明文攻擊中,破譯者已知的東西包括:加密演算法和經金鑰加密形成的乙個或多個明文—密文對,即知道一定數量的密文和對應的明文。

(3)選擇明文攻擊(chosen plaintext)

選擇明文攻擊的破譯者除了知道加密演算法外,他還可以選定明文訊息,並可以知道對應的加密得到的密文,即知道選擇的明文和對應的密文。例如,公鑰密碼體制中,攻擊者可以利用公鑰加密他任意選定的明文,這種攻擊就是選擇明文攻擊。

(4) 選擇密文攻擊(chosen ciphertext)

與選擇明文攻擊相對應,破譯者除了知道加密演算法外,還包括他自己選定的密文和對應的、已解密的原文,即知道選擇的密文和對應的明文。

(5)選擇文字攻擊(chosen text)

選擇文字攻擊是選擇明文攻擊與選擇密文攻擊的結合。破譯者已知的東西包括:加密演算法、由密碼破譯者選擇的明文訊息和它對應的密文,以及由密碼破譯者選擇的猜測性密文和它對應的已破譯的明文。

很明顯,惟密文攻擊是最困難的,因為分析者可供利用的資訊最少。上述攻擊的強度是遞增的。乙個密碼體制是安全的,通常是指在前三種攻擊下的安全性,即攻擊者一般容易具備進行前三種攻擊的條件。

世界上有哪幾種密碼

4樓:匿名使用者

按密碼的歷史發展階段和應用技術分:手工密碼、機械密碼、電子機內亂密碼和計算機密碼;

按密碼轉換的操作型別分:替代密碼和移位密碼;

按保密程度劃分,有理論上保密的密碼、實際上保密的密碼和不保密的密碼;

按明文加密時的處理方法分:分組密碼和序列密碼;

按金鑰的型別分:對稱金鑰密碼和非對稱金鑰密碼。後兩種分類方法是當前比較常用的分類方法。

5樓:

無數種,用數字、字母、符號混搭。

計算機分為幾種密碼?

6樓:譽真譽誠

2種 1、開機密碼,就是進系統的密碼。

2、管理員密碼,最高端的密碼,可以進入bios的,也叫做bios密碼。

汽車雨刮器分為哪三種,汽車雨刮器分為哪幾種型別?

雨刮器總成含有電動機 減速器 四連桿機構 刮水臂心軸 刮水片總成等。當司機按下雨刮器的開關時,電動機啟動,電動機的轉速經過蝸輪蝸桿的減速增扭作用驅動擺臂,擺臂帶動四連桿機構,四連桿機構帶動安裝在前圍板上的轉軸左右擺動,最後由轉軸帶動雨刮片刮掃擋風玻璃。雨刮器的種類大致有兩種,一種是傳統間歇式,這是最...

動物繁殖分為哪三種方式,動物繁殖方式有哪兩種?

有性繁殖 無性繁殖 低階動物,如腔腸動物之類的 動物有哪幾種繁殖方式?我的世界 8種動物繁殖方法!小夥伴們還知道哪些可以繁殖的動物或者想知道什麼動物繁殖嗎?1.出芽生殖 2.有性生殖 3.孢子生殖 4.生殖 動物繁殖方式有哪些?動物繁殖方式有幾種?繁殖的相同特點是什麼?有性生殖,無性生殖 無性生殖一...

槓桿的種類,三中槓桿分為哪三種?

三種 省力槓桿 費力槓桿 等臂槓桿 天平 對槓桿的分類一般是兩種方法。第一種是以支點 阻力點和動力點所處的位置來分的 另一種是按省力或費力來區分的。無論怎樣來劃分,總離不開省力 費力 不省力也不費力這幾種情況。分別簡述如下 第一種分類法 第一類槓桿 是動力f和有用阻力w分別在支點的兩邊。這類槓桿不省...